You may have heard of The Little Princess Trust
, the incredible charity provide real hair wigs for free to children who have sadly lost their hair due to cancer or other illnesses.
The wonderful charity in partnership with the CCLG
(Children’s Charity Leukaemia Group) also awarded over £500,000 to fund research into childhood cancers. Their hard work has been supported by many, including the likes of Jessie Jay who famously shaved her head for the charity. Did you know that it can cost The Little Princess Trust around £350 – £400 to supply a wig to a child? Hair donations, and monetary donations really take the strain off the charity – Superstars like Rosie enable them to help as many children as possible in such difficult times.
